Oh-My-Zsh 更新指南:让你的终端更强大
Oh-My-Zsh 更新指南:让你的终端更强大
Oh-My-Zsh 是一个为 Zsh(Z Shell)设计的开源框架,旨在简化和增强终端用户的体验。随着技术的不断发展,Oh-My-Zsh 也需要定期更新,以确保其功能的完整性和安全性。本文将详细介绍 Oh-My-Zsh update 的相关信息,包括更新方法、更新的好处以及一些常见的应用场景。
什么是 Oh-My-Zsh?
Oh-My-Zsh 是一个社区驱动的框架,它通过提供大量的插件、主题和配置文件,使得 Zsh 的使用更加便捷和个性化。它不仅可以提高工作效率,还能让终端界面更加美观。
为什么需要更新 Oh-My-Zsh?
- 安全性:更新可以修复已知的安全漏洞,保护你的系统免受潜在的攻击。
- 新功能:每次更新都可能带来新的插件、主题或功能,提升用户体验。
- 兼容性:随着操作系统和软件的更新,Oh-My-Zsh 也需要相应调整以保持兼容性。
- 性能优化:更新可以优化性能,减少命令执行时间,提高终端响应速度。
如何更新 Oh-My-Zsh?
更新 Oh-My-Zsh 非常简单,以下是几种常见的方法:
-
使用内置命令:
upgrade_oh_my_zsh
这是一个内置的命令,可以直接在终端中运行。
-
手动更新: 如果你更喜欢手动控制,可以通过以下步骤:
cd ~/.oh-my-zsh git pull origin master
-
自动更新: 你可以设置一个定期任务(如 cron 作业)来自动更新 Oh-My-Zsh,确保你的框架始终是最新的。
更新的好处
- 增强功能:新版本可能包含更强大的插件或主题,提升你的工作效率。
- 修复问题:解决已知的问题和错误,确保你的终端环境稳定运行。
- 社区支持:更新可以让你享受社区的最新成果和改进。
常见的应用场景
-
开发者:对于经常使用终端的开发者来说,Oh-My-Zsh 提供了丰富的插件,如 Git 集成、语法高亮等,极大地方便了开发工作。
-
系统管理员:系统管理员可以利用 Oh-My-Zsh 的主题和插件来管理多个服务器,提高工作效率。
-
教育和培训:在教育环境中,Oh-My-Zsh 可以帮助学生快速上手命令行操作,提供一个友好的学习环境。
-
日常使用:即使是普通用户,Oh-My-Zsh 也能通过其主题和自动补全功能,简化日常的终端操作。
注意事项
- 备份配置:在更新之前,建议备份你的
.zshrc
文件,以防更新过程中出现问题。 - 兼容性检查:确保你的系统和已安装的插件与新版本兼容。
- 社区资源:利用 Oh-My-Zsh 的社区资源,如 GitHub 上的 issue 页面,获取帮助和解决问题。
结论
Oh-My-Zsh update 是保持你的终端环境现代化和高效的关键步骤。通过定期更新,你不仅能享受最新的功能和安全性,还能体验到社区的智慧结晶。无论你是专业开发者还是日常用户,Oh-My-Zsh 都能为你提供一个更友好、更强大的命令行界面。希望本文能帮助你更好地理解和使用 Oh-My-Zsh,让你的终端体验更上一层楼。